MEMO — Branch Managers, Orvane Credit Union

From: L. Parmenter, Ops

Next year's training budget is frozen at current levels. Prioritise compliance modules; defer elective courses. Submit headcount-based requests by end of month. No exceptions without regional sign-off. Unused allocations will not carry over. Rationale tied to strategy is set out in the confidential note below.

board note of kadug-tawig: Only 5 of the 100 pilot accounts renewed Oliath, so a churn review is set for April 15.

## Account Recovery — ContrastCheck Audit Bot

Hey future maintainer — if the ContrastCheck bot (the thing that scans our UI for color-contrast failures) gets locked out after too many API retries, don't panic and don't make a new account; the audit history lives on the old one. Run the recovery script on the audit box and confirm the bot's username. It'll then ask for the recovery passphrase, which is the one below.

recovery phrase for fajeg-kawep: druix-gorius-briax-ulaeth-fraox-lammir-pelox-jormir-pelwyn-julir

## Further reading

If you've made it this far into the Fabrikata README, nice. The factory library covers most test-data needs out of the box — traits, sequences, lazy associations — but the weekly sync keeps surfacing the same questions about seeding shared fixtures across suites. Short version: don't share mutable fixtures; build fresh per test. For the longer version, including the sequence-collision gotcha Marek hit last sprint, see the deep-dive writeup on the internal page.

runbook for yafop-kafof: https://confluence.tolvaqsys.internal/browse/browse/display/pages/2994

Runbook: Pennywhistle notification fan-out backpressure. When the fan-out workers fall behind, the outbox table balloons and delivery latency spikes — you'll see it first in the Dovetail queue-depth graph. Don't just scale workers; check whether a single noisy tenant is flooding the topic, and throttle them via the tenant config first. If you do scale, bump FANOUT_WORKERS in the deploy env, redeploy, and watch for drain within ten minutes. The workers authenticate to the broker with a credential set on the next line of the env file.

env line for tagaf-yahif: LEDGER_TOKEN29=a7e22fd0ee7d43436e62c1c3439fb